A customer feedback platform designed specifically to help CTOs and technical leaders in the WordPress web services industry overcome performance and scalability challenges. By providing real-time analytics and targeted exit-intent surveys, platforms such as Zigpoll empower teams to make data-driven decisions that optimize infrastructure resilience and user experience during critical traffic surges.
Why Scaling WordPress Infrastructure Is Critical for Business Success
WordPress powers millions of websites worldwide, making it a cornerstone of the digital ecosystem. However, its popularity also means sudden traffic surges are frequent—triggered by viral content, marketing campaigns, or seasonal demand peaks. Without a robust scaling strategy, these spikes can cause slowdowns, crashes, or security vulnerabilities, ultimately damaging user experience, SEO rankings, and revenue streams.
Developing technical skills focused on scaling WordPress infrastructure is essential for CTOs and technical leaders. These skills enable your team to design and maintain resilient, secure systems that sustain optimal performance under pressure. By mastering scalability, you transform unpredictable traffic spikes from potential liabilities into strategic growth opportunities.
What Does Scaling WordPress Infrastructure Mean?
Scaling WordPress infrastructure involves expanding your website’s capacity to handle increased visitor loads and data processing demands without compromising speed, stability, or security.
Proven Strategies to Scale WordPress Infrastructure for Sudden Traffic Spikes
Successfully scaling WordPress requires a comprehensive, multi-layered approach. The following strategies represent industry best practices that CTOs and DevOps teams should prioritize and master:
- Implement Load Balancing and Horizontal Scaling
- Use a Content Delivery Network (CDN) to Reduce Latency
- Optimize Database Performance and Leverage Multi-Layer Caching
- Utilize Auto-Scaling Cloud Hosting for Elastic Resource Management
- Adopt Containerization and Microservices for Agile Deployment
- Enhance Security with Web Application Firewalls (WAF) and DDoS Protection
- Establish Continuous Performance Monitoring and Incident Response Protocols
- Implement Staging Environments for Safe Testing and Validation
- Automate Backup and Disaster Recovery Processes
- Invest in Ongoing Team Training on Infrastructure and Security Best Practices
Step-by-Step Implementation of Scaling Strategies for Maximum Impact
1. Load Balancing and Horizontal Scaling: Distribute Traffic Efficiently
Load balancing evenly distributes incoming requests across multiple servers, preventing overload and ensuring high availability.
How to Implement:
- Deploy multiple WordPress instances on separate servers or containers.
- Use load balancers such as HAProxy, NGINX, or cloud-native options like AWS Elastic Load Balancer (ELB) or Google Cloud Load Balancer.
- Configure session persistence (“sticky sessions”) if your site requires user session continuity.
- Regularly test failover and traffic distribution to ensure reliability.
Example:
A media company deployed three WordPress instances behind AWS ELB. When a viral article caused a 5x traffic spike, the load balancer evenly distributed requests, preventing downtime and maintaining smooth performance.
Tool Insight:
AWS ELB integrates seamlessly with AWS environments and supports auto-scaling. NGINX offers high performance and flexibility but requires manual setup.
2. Content Delivery Network (CDN): Cache and Deliver Assets Globally
CDNs cache static assets (images, CSS, JavaScript) on edge servers worldwide, reducing latency and offloading origin servers.
Implementation Steps:
- Select a CDN provider such as Cloudflare, Fastly, or StackPath based on budget and feature requirements.
- Update DNS settings to route asset requests through the CDN.
- Set cache expiration policies aligned with asset update frequency.
- Enable HTTPS and HTTP/2 to enhance security and loading speed.
Example:
An ecommerce client integrated Cloudflare CDN, reducing origin server requests by 70% and cutting page load times by 60% during peak sales periods.
Tool Integration:
Cloudflare uniquely combines CDN, WAF, and DDoS protection, offering a comprehensive solution that simplifies performance and security management.
3. Database Optimization and Multi-Layer Caching: Speed Up Data Access
WordPress relies heavily on MySQL/MariaDB databases; optimizing these is critical for scalability.
Implementation Details:
- Enable query and object caching using Redis or Memcached to reduce database load.
- Optimize database indexes and perform regular maintenance with plugins like WP-Optimize.
- Use read replicas to offload heavy read queries in high-traffic environments.
- Implement full-page caching with tools such as WP Rocket or W3 Total Cache.
Example:
A SaaS client scaled their blog traffic from 10k to 100k daily visitors by integrating Redis object caching and multi-layer caching, improving time to first byte (TTFB) by 40%.
Tool Recommendations:
Redis provides fast, in-memory caching ideal for object caching. WP Rocket offers user-friendly full-page caching that significantly improves performance.
4. Auto-Scaling Cloud Hosting: Match Resources to Demand Dynamically
Auto-scaling automatically adjusts server capacity based on traffic, ensuring optimal resource use and cost efficiency.
Implementation Steps:
- Use cloud providers with auto-scaling capabilities like AWS, Google Cloud, or Azure.
- Define scaling triggers based on CPU, memory, or request thresholds.
- Configure load balancers and health checks to route traffic only to healthy instances.
- Simulate traffic spikes to test auto-scaling behavior.
Example:
A digital agency deployed WordPress on Google Kubernetes Engine with auto-scaling enabled. During a product launch, instances scaled from 2 to 10 automatically, maintaining sub-second load times.
Tool Insight:
AWS Auto Scaling integrates tightly with ELB and CloudWatch for seamless scaling in AWS-hosted WordPress environments.
5. Containerization and Microservices: Enable Agile Scaling and Deployment
Containers isolate WordPress components, allowing flexible deployment, scaling, and updates.
How to Implement:
- Containerize WordPress and its dependencies using Docker.
- Use orchestration tools like Kubernetes or Docker Swarm to manage scaling and updates.
- Decompose services (media management, search, analytics) into microservices to scale independently.
- Integrate Continuous Integration/Continuous Deployment (CI/CD) pipelines for rapid, safe updates.
Example:
A publishing platform adopted Kubernetes to run containerized WordPress instances, enabling automatic horizontal scaling during breaking news events.
Tool Recommendations:
Kubernetes is the industry standard for container orchestration, offering robust scalability but with a steep learning curve. Docker Swarm is simpler to set up but less feature-rich.
6. Security Enhancements with WAF and DDoS Protection: Safeguard Your Infrastructure
High traffic volumes attract attackers; security must be a priority during spikes.
Implementation Steps:
- Deploy a Web Application Firewall (WAF) such as Cloudflare WAF, Sucuri, or AWS WAF to filter malicious traffic.
- Enable DDoS protection services that automatically detect and mitigate attacks.
- Keep WordPress core, themes, plugins, and server software updated.
- Implement rate limiting and IP blacklisting to block suspicious activity.
Example:
A fintech startup used AWS Shield and AWS WAF to mitigate over 100 million malicious requests during a DDoS attack, avoiding downtime and protecting customer data.
Tool Integration:
Cloudflare offers an integrated platform combining CDN, WAF, and DDoS protection, simplifying security management.
7. Continuous Performance Monitoring and Incident Response: Stay Ahead of Issues
Proactive monitoring detects and resolves issues before they impact users.
Implementation Steps:
- Use monitoring tools like New Relic, Datadog, or Pingdom to track server health and application performance.
- Set custom alerts for CPU, memory, latency, and error rates.
- Develop and regularly update incident response plans; conduct drills to ensure readiness.
- Perform post-incident analyses to identify bottlenecks and improve processes.
Tool Recommendations:
New Relic provides deep application-level insights, while Datadog offers comprehensive infrastructure monitoring with alerting capabilities.
8. Staging Environments: Test Infrastructure and Code Safely
Testing changes in a staging environment prevents disruptions during traffic spikes.
Implementation Steps:
- Create a staging environment that mirrors production infrastructure.
- Test scaling configurations, plugin updates, and security patches thoroughly.
- Use tools like WP Staging or LocalWP for easy environment setup.
- Regularly synchronize databases and files to keep staging current.
9. Automated Backup and Disaster Recovery: Ensure Business Continuity
Automated backups minimize downtime and data loss in failure scenarios.
How to Implement:
- Schedule regular automated backups using plugins like UpdraftPlus or VaultPress, or leverage server/cloud snapshots.
- Store backups offsite or in cloud object storage such as Amazon S3 or Google Cloud Storage.
- Test restoration procedures quarterly to validate recovery readiness.
- Document disaster recovery workflows and communicate them clearly to your team.
10. Ongoing Team Training: Build Expertise in Infrastructure and Security
Continuous learning equips your team to manage evolving infrastructure challenges confidently.
Implementation Tips:
- Develop a structured training plan covering cloud architecture, containerization, caching, security, and monitoring.
- Use platforms like Pluralsight, Coursera, or internal LMS for courses and certifications.
- Promote knowledge sharing through documentation and regular brown bag sessions.
- Align training programs with current business priorities and emerging technologies.
Integrating Customer Feedback:
Validate infrastructure challenges and training priorities using customer feedback tools such as Zigpoll, Typeform, or similar platforms. Real-time insights on site performance and user experience during scaling events help teams focus skill development on areas with the greatest user impact.
Real-World Success Stories: Technical Skills Development for WordPress Scaling
Media Publisher: Adopted Kubernetes-based container orchestration and Redis caching. Focused training on container management and auto-scaling enabled zero downtime during a 10x traffic surge from a viral news event.
Ecommerce Site: After a DDoS attack, implemented WAF and leveraged customer insights collected via platforms like Zigpoll to assess site performance during incidents. Staff training on incident response reduced mitigation time from hours to minutes.
Digital Agency: Migrated to auto-scaling cloud infrastructure with load balancers and CDN integration. Established continuous monitoring and backup automation, cutting client complaints about slow load times by 75%.
Measuring Success: Key Metrics and Tools for WordPress Scaling Strategies
Strategy | Key Metrics to Track | Recommended Tools |
---|---|---|
Load Balancing | Request distribution, CPU/memory utilization | AWS CloudWatch, Datadog, Nagios |
CDN | Cache hit ratio, page load time, bandwidth savings | Cloudflare Analytics, Pingdom |
Database Optimization | Query response time, cache hit rate, DB latency | New Relic, MySQL Performance Schema |
Auto-Scaling | Active instances, scaling events, response time | AWS CloudWatch, GCP Operations |
Containerization | Container uptime, deployment frequency, resource use | Kubernetes Dashboard, Prometheus |
Security (WAF & DDoS) | Blocked threats, attack mitigation time | AWS WAF Logs, Sucuri Dashboard |
Monitoring & Incident Response | Alert frequency, Mean Time To Detect (MTTD), Mean Time To Resolve (MTTR) | PagerDuty, Datadog |
Staging Environment | Successful tests, rollback rate | Jenkins, GitLab CI/CD |
Backup & Recovery | Backup success rate, Recovery Time Objective (RTO) | UpdraftPlus logs, AWS Backup |
Team Training | Certification completion, incident handling improvements | LMS reports, internal surveys |
Customer Feedback | User satisfaction scores, feedback volume | Platforms such as Zigpoll, SurveyMonkey, Typeform |
Top Tools That Support WordPress Scaling Strategies
Strategy | Recommended Tools | Description |
---|---|---|
Load Balancing | AWS ELB, NGINX, HAProxy | Distributes traffic, ensures high availability |
CDN | Cloudflare, Fastly, StackPath | Caches static assets globally |
Database Optimization | Redis, Memcached, WP Rocket | Improves caching and query performance |
Auto-Scaling | AWS Auto Scaling, Google Cloud AutoScaler | Automatically adjusts resources based on load |
Containerization | Docker, Kubernetes, Docker Swarm | Container and orchestration platforms |
Security (WAF & DDoS) | AWS WAF, Sucuri, Cloudflare WAF | Protects against threats and attacks |
Monitoring | New Relic, Datadog, Pingdom | Real-time performance and health monitoring |
Staging Environments | WP Staging, LocalWP, Git-based workflows | Safe testing environments |
Backup & Recovery | UpdraftPlus, VaultPress, AWS Backup | Automated backup and restoration |
Team Training | Pluralsight, Coursera, Internal LMS | Skill development platforms |
Customer Feedback | Zigpoll, SurveyMonkey, Typeform | Gathering actionable customer insights |
Prioritizing Technical Skills Development for WordPress Scaling
- Assess Infrastructure Gaps: Leverage monitoring data and customer feedback tools like Zigpoll to identify bottlenecks and pain points.
- Target High-Impact Areas: Prioritize load balancing, caching, and security improvements first.
- Align Training with Business Goals: Focus skill development on immediate scaling challenges and future growth needs.
- Create Cross-Functional Teams: Combine DevOps, developers, and security experts for holistic solutions.
- Iterate Using Customer Feedback: Continuously gather user insights with platforms such as Zigpoll to refine priorities and validate improvements.
- Balance Automation and Expertise: Automate routine tasks while maintaining expert oversight for critical decisions.
Getting Started: A Practical Step-by-Step Guide to Scaling WordPress Infrastructure
- Step 1: Audit your current WordPress infrastructure focusing on performance and security during peak loads.
- Step 2: Implement quick wins such as CDN integration and full-page caching.
- Step 3: Plan advanced strategies like containerization and auto-scaling cloud hosting.
- Step 4: Schedule regular team training to close skill gaps.
- Step 5: Deploy monitoring tools to establish baseline KPIs.
- Step 6: Use customer feedback platforms like Zigpoll to collect real-time insights validating infrastructure improvements.
- Step 7: Continuously adapt and scale infrastructure as your business grows.
FAQ: Common Questions About Scaling WordPress Infrastructure
Q: How can I prepare WordPress for unexpected traffic spikes?
A: Implement load balancing, integrate a CDN, optimize caching layers, and leverage auto-scaling cloud resources.
Q: What is the best way to secure WordPress during high traffic events?
A: Deploy a robust WAF, enable DDoS protection, keep software updated, and monitor traffic for suspicious activity.
Q: Should I containerize my WordPress site to improve scalability?
A: Yes, containerization with Docker and orchestration tools like Kubernetes enhances deployment flexibility and horizontal scaling.
Q: How do I measure if my WordPress scaling strategies are effective?
A: Track server load, response times, cache hit ratios, scaling events, and security metrics using tools like New Relic and Datadog, alongside customer feedback platforms such as Zigpoll.
Q: What training should my team undertake for WordPress infrastructure scaling?
A: Focus on cloud architecture, container orchestration, database optimization, security best practices, and performance monitoring.
Defining Technical Skills Development for WordPress Infrastructure Scalability
Technical skills development for WordPress infrastructure scalability is the process of equipping IT teams with the knowledge and hands-on expertise to design, deploy, and maintain systems that efficiently handle variable and high traffic loads. Mastery includes technologies such as load balancing, caching, containerization, cloud auto-scaling, security protocols, and performance monitoring.
Implementation Checklist: Priorities for Scaling WordPress Infrastructure
- Conduct infrastructure audit during peak loads
- Integrate CDN and configure caching layers
- Set up load balancers and multiple WordPress instances
- Optimize database with caching and indexing
- Adopt auto-scaling cloud hosting where applicable
- Containerize WordPress and related services
- Deploy WAF and enable DDoS protection
- Establish real-time monitoring and alerting
- Create and test staging environments
- Automate backups and disaster recovery
- Initiate continuous team training and certification
- Collect customer feedback to validate improvements using platforms such as Zigpoll
Comparison of Top Tools for Scaling WordPress Infrastructure
Tool Category | Tool | Strengths | Considerations |
---|---|---|---|
Load Balancer | AWS ELB | Seamless AWS integration, auto-scaling | Best suited for AWS environments |
Load Balancer | NGINX | Flexible, high performance, open-source | Requires manual setup and maintenance |
CDN | Cloudflare | Global network, built-in WAF and DDoS | DNS changes required; free tier limits |
CDN | Fastly | Highly configurable, real-time cache control | Higher pricing for smaller sites |
Database Caching | Redis | In-memory, fast object caching | Requires server setup; managed options exist |
Database Caching | Memcached | Simple caching layer, wide support | Less feature-rich than Redis |
Container Orchestration | Kubernetes | Industry standard, highly scalable | Steep learning curve |
Container Orchestration | Docker Swarm | Easier setup, Docker integration | Less advanced for large-scale deployments |
Security | Sucuri | Comprehensive WAF, malware scanning | Subscription costs |
Security | AWS WAF | Scalable, AWS integrated | AWS environment dependent |
Customer Feedback | Zigpoll | Real-time surveys, exit-intent targeting | Best used alongside other feedback tools |
Expected Outcomes from Effective WordPress Scaling Strategies
- Improved Website Uptime: Achieve near 100% availability during traffic spikes, minimizing revenue loss.
- Faster Page Load Times: Reduce load times by 40-70%, boosting user engagement and SEO rankings.
- Enhanced Security: Significant reduction in successful attacks and downtime from DDoS threats.
- Operational Efficiency: Lower manual intervention via automation and monitoring, reducing costs.
- Stronger Team Capabilities: Empowered teams proactively manage infrastructure and incidents.
- Better Customer Experience: Positive user feedback due to seamless performance during surges, validated through customer insight tools like Zigpoll.
Scaling WordPress infrastructure is a complex, multifaceted challenge that demands a strategic blend of technology, process, and continuous skills development. By implementing these actionable strategies and fostering ongoing technical growth, your organization can confidently support traffic spikes while maintaining optimal performance and security.
Ready to transform your WordPress scalability approach? Start gathering actionable customer insights today with tools like Zigpoll and align your infrastructure improvements with real user feedback.